## Ticket FQ-412 — Sign-off needed: typo-squat scanner rules

The Gatewren package scanner flagged 31 candidates against the internal Driftlock registry last night. New edit-distance rules (threshold 2, plus homoglyph table) need review before we enable auto-quarantine. False-positive rate in dry run: 0.8%. Quarantine currently manual; switch flips Thursday unless blocked. Contractors: don't touch the allowlist file — propose changes in the ticket instead. Needs sign-off before the Thursday cutover. The approver responsible is named below.

named custodian: Quenwyn Holael

**Cold starts 101 (Quillback functions)**

Welcome aboard! Quick context: our serverless handlers on the Oatley platform get recycled aggressively, so cold starts dominate p99 latency during quiet hours. We mitigate with pre-warmed pools and a keepalive ping, sized from last quarter's traffic. Don't tweak these casually — over-warming burns budget fast, under-warming tanks latency. The knobs you'll actually touch live in one config block, reproduced below.

tuning table, kawep-tawif:
CAPS = {
    "olidor": 80,
    "belion": 7,
    "quenys": 225,
    "druox": 839,
    "fraath": 482,
}

## Tuning

Welcome aboard. Inkproof, our documentation linter, walks the docs tree in parallel and caches parse results keyed by file hash, so repeat runs are fast. The settings you will most likely adjust control worker parallelism, cache size, and the severity threshold that gates CI. Please change these only in `inkproof.toml`, never via environment overrides, since CI reads the file directly and silent drift has bitten us before. The defaults we ship and recommend are as follows.

constants for yafog-hawep:
RATE_LIMITS = {
    "aldeth": 722,
    "tamix": 452,
}